QC pushes to 'settle' Gaming Board dispute


nhartnell@tribunemedia.net
A QC representing 24 former Gaming Board staff yesterday said he "doesn't understand" why it has failed to settle the dispute over their termination as the potential taxpayer liabilities are rising daily.
Wayne Munroe, speaking after attorneys for the Government regulator withdrew their bid to overturn a previous Supreme Court decision, told Tribune Business he hoped it would move to resolve the matter rather than go through another appeal.
"They're making the case it wasn't a redundancy exercise because there was a surplus of labour," he said. "There was only a surplus of labour accumulating at the Gaming Board because there was automation of their processes, which is a classic case of redundancy.
